The Oxford Democratic Town Committee has unanimously endorsed John McCarthy as
the Democratic candidate for the 32nd State Senate District race.
John T. McCarthy was born and raised in New York City.
He joined the Foreign Service of the
United States of America in 1962 and worked for over three decades at various
American Embassies and Consulates in Europe, Asia and Africa or in the State
Department in Washington. He was
American Ambassador to Tunisia from 1991-1994 and American Ambassador to Lebanon
from 1988 to 1990. Before that, he
served as Deputy Chief of Mission at the Embassy in Islamabad, Pakistan.
Other positions John has held include:
-
John was a Deputy Assistant Secretary of State for Public Affairs, where he
managed a $5 million program to make
Americans aware of foreign policy through publications and public speaking.
-
He was Director of the State Department’s Office of Investment, where he
concluded bilateral investment treaties with several nations and led the
U.S. delegation to an ongoing United Nations Conference on multinational
corporations.
-
John was Economic Counselor at the U.S. Mission to the European Union in
Brussels, working to expand trade, investment and energy cooperation with
Europe.
Since retiring from the State Department, Mr. McCarthy was on the board of
trustees of Save the Children USA for six years and was Chairman of the
International Save the Children Alliance from 1999-2002.
He was President of the Washington Art
Association in Washington, Connecticut from 2002-2006.
Currently he is on the Woodbury
Democratic Town Committee, the board of the World Affairs Council in Hartford,
and is a volunteer at both Waterbury Hospital and the Children’s Community
School in Waterbury.
John and his wife, Marija, a well-known painter and educator, have lived in
Woodbury since 1996. They have a son and
two daughters. Ambassador McCarthy holds
a B.A. in History and Political Science and an Honorary Doctor of Law from
Manhattan College and a Masters in Public Administration from Harvard
University.
